See https://freertos.org/pkcs11/ for further information.
|
||||
|
||||
Contains projects that demonstrate the PKCS #11 library.
|
||||
In order to run the mutual authentication demo, please convert the certificate and key PEM files associated with your IoT Thing, into a binary format DER.
|
||||
|
||||
To do this, use either the python script pkcs11_demo_setup.py or openssl.
|
||||
If you choose to use the python script, pass in the absolute path of your PEM files.
|
||||
|
||||
If you are to use openssl, the following commands should be sufficient in converting from PEM to DER.
|
||||
Certificate conversion:
|
||||
openssl x509 -outform der -in $CERT_IN_NAME -out $CERT_OUT_NAME
|
||||
|
||||
Key conversion:
|
||||
openssl pkcs8 -topk8 -inform PEM -outform DER -in $KEY_IN_NAME -out $KEY_OUT_NAME -nocrypt
|
||||
|
||||
Once the certificate and key are in binary format, move them to the same folder as the solution of the PKCS #11 demo you wish to run.
|
||||
|
||||
PKCS #11 is a standard for managing crypto operations. Please see the following for more information.
|
||||
http://docs.oasis-open.org/pkcs11/pkcs11-base/v2.40/os/pkcs11-base-v2.40-os.html
